NEW DELHI: Prime Minister
Narendra Modi on Thursday said that as our strategy to deal with
Covid-19 should be dynamic, innovative and constantly upgraded just as the
virus mutates.
"Be it the last pandemics or this one, every epidemic has taught us one thing- constant change in our ways of dealing with epidemics, constant innovation is very important. It is expert in virus mutation, in changing the format, so our methods and strategies should also be dynamic," said the PM during an interaction with district magistrates (DM) and field officials.
The PM also asked the officials to draw on their fieldwork and their experiences to come up with effective and practical policies for the fight against the virus.
"The strategy of vaccination is also being pushed forward by incorporating suggestions from states and various stakeholders at all levels," the PM said.
Modi also said that there is a need to prevent vaccine wastage, saying every dose wasted is denying someone protection shield against the disease.
The PM also cautioned the officials about being vigilant despite recent fall in cases, saying "corona cases have come down but the challenge will remain as long infection remains even at minor levels.
PM
Modi spoke to officials from Chhattisgarh, Haryana, Kerala,
Maharashtra,
Odisha,
Puducherry,
Rajasthan,
Uttar Pradesh, West Bengal and Andhra Pradesh.
